What is Fluorouracil?
Tolerak (Fluorouracil) is a topical prescription medication used for skin conditions. This 5-fluorouracil formulation treats actinic keratosis and superficial basal cell carcinoma. Suitable for external use only, it targets abnormal skin cells effectively.
What is Fluorouracil used for?
Tolerak is primarily used to treat actinic keratosis, a pre-cancerous skin condition caused by sun exposure. It is also prescribed for superficial basal cell carcinoma, a common form of skin cancer. Patients often ask, what is Fluorouracil used for in skin treatments. The medication works by interfering with abnormal cell growth in affected areas.

What precautions apply to Fluorouracil?
Keep Tolerak away from eyes, mouth, and mucous membranes to avoid irritation. Avoid applying to healthy skin or open wounds. Wash hands thoroughly after use and avoid sun exposure during treatment. Use only as prescribed by a healthcare professional.
What does Fluorouracil interact with?
No known significant drug interactions are reported with Tolerak when used topically. Avoid combining with other skin treatments unless directed by a doctor. Alcohol-based products may increase skin dryness or irritation. Always inform your healthcare provider about all medications in use.
